Jaden Smithisn’t a teenager anymore!
In honor of his son’s 20th birthday, on Sunday, proud dadWill Smithshared asweet throwback photoof Jaden smiling from ear to ear while wearing a Spiderman costume.
“Happy Bday, Jaden. 20 Years Old ~ WHOA!” the 49-year-old actor wrote alongside the snap, before playfully addressing his son’s history of dressing up in superhero costumes — even as a young adult.
“And Wait… I don’t know what the big deal was when you wore a White Batman Suit to Prom? You have ALWAYS worn superhero suits on your dates!” he continued.
When Jaden was 16, he infamouslywore a Batman suitto Kim Kardashian West andKanye West’s wedding — and he went on to recycle a similar look one year later while attending hishigh school prom.
Jaden went on to tellGQthat he been dressing up like his favorite superheroes since he was a child, and had avery good reasonfor revisiting the look when he got older.
“I wore the Batman suit to heighten my experience at the wedding and prom which was fun, but also at the wedding I felt as though I needed to protect everyone there and needed to have the proper gear to do so,” he explained.
